Perioperative Stress-Induced (Takotsubo) Cardiomyopathy in Liver Transplant Recipients
Alexander A Vitin1, Leonard Azamfirei2, Dana Tomescu3
1Department of Anesthesiology & Pain Medicine, Department of Surgery, Transplant Surgery Division, University of Washington Medical Center, Seattle WA, USA.
Abstract:
A comprehensive analysis of published cases of Takotsubo cardiomyopathy, occurred in liver transplant recipients in the perioperative period, has been attempted in this review. Predisposing factors, precipitating events, potential physiological mechanisms, acute and post-event management have been discussed.
